About Tutor Intelligence

Tutor Intelligence specializes in leasing AI-powered robots for manufacturing and packaging tasks to factories in the United States. Their robots can perform various essential functions such as conveyor loading, end-of-line packing, kitting, palletization, and depalletization. The leasing model operates on a 12-hour flat rate, allowing factories to use the robots without the financial burden of purchasing them outright. This flexibility enables clients to adjust their automation needs based on demand, making it particularly appealing to small and medium-sized enterprises as well as larger facilities. Tutor Intelligence's hybrid human-artificial intelligence engine allows for rapid deployment of robots, reducing setup time from months to just minutes. The company's goal is to enhance operational efficiency in the industrial automation sector while providing cost-effective solutions for factories.
